Dogo Onsen
Mid-rangeA historic hot spring district with a charming, traditional atmosphere.
- +Iconic onsen experience
- +Atmospheric traditional streets
- +Good for relaxation
- -Can feel crowded with day-trippers
- -Limited evening dining options outside of ryokan
๐ก๏ธ Very safe during the day; dimly lit streets at night can feel a bit isolated but are generally safe.

Bansuiso Villa
A stunning French Renaissance-style villa that offers a glimpse into early 20th-century European architecture in Japan. The elegant interiors and the surrounding gardens are a delightful surprise.

Safety in Matsuyama
Very safeSolo Female Travel
Matsuyama is considered very safe for solo female travelers. Standard precautions are advised, especially in quieter streets late at night.
At Night
Generally safe with good lighting in main areas. Stick to well-populated streets and popular establishments.
Emergency
110 (Police), 119 (Fire/Ambulance)
